Alternative names for chalcone include benzylideneacetophenone, phenyl styryl ketone, benzalacetophenone, β-phenylacrylophenone, γ-oxo-α,γ-diphenyl-α-propylene, and α-phenyl-β-benzoylethylene. Principle: Aromatic aldehyde condense with aliphatic or mixed aryl alkyl ketone in presence of aqueous alkali to form α, β-unsaturated ketone, which is well known as Claisen-Schmidt condensation. Acetophenone and benzaldehyde react and form benzylideneacetophenone (chalcone) in presence of ethanol and NaOH. Chalcone derivatives are synthesized by Claisen-Shimidt base-catalyzed condensation of appropriate aromatic ketones or substituted aromatic ketones with benzaldehydes or substituted benzaldehydes[1].
